Ingredients


– 300g pasta (fettuccine or spaghetti)
– 200g fresh salmon fillet
– 1 tablespoon olive oil
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 1 cup heavy cream
– ½ cup grated Parmesan cheese
– 1 teaspoon lemon juice
– Salt and pepper to taste
–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)
– Optional: 1 cup spinach or cherry tomatoes for added flavor and nutrition

Step-by-Step Instructions


Creating Creamy Salmon Pasta is straightforward if you follow these simple steps:
1. Cook the Pasta: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add the pasta and cook according to the package instructions until al dente. Drain and set aside.
2. Prepare the Salmon: While the pasta is cooking, he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. Season the salmon fillet with salt and pepper.
3. Cook the Salmon: Place the salmon in the skillet, skin-side down, and cook for about 4-5 minutes on each side, or until cooked through. Remove from the pan and set aside to rest.
4. Sauté Garlic: In the same skillet, add minced garlic and sauté for about 1 minute, until fragrant.
5. Make the Sauce: Pour in the heavy cream and stir well. Let it simmer for 2-3 minutes until slightly thickened.
6. Add Cheese and Lemon: Stir in the grated Parmesan cheese and lemon juice. Mix until the cheese is melted and the sauce is creamy.
7. Combine Pasta and Sauce: Add the drained pasta to the skillet. Toss to coat the pasta evenly with the creamy sauce.
8. Flake the Salmon: Flake the cooked salmon into bite-sized pieces and gently fold it into the pasta.
9. Add Spinach (Optional): If using spinach or cherry tomatoes, add them to the skillet and cook until the spinach wilts or the tomatoes soften.
10. Serve: Remove from heat and garnish with chopped parsley before serving.

Additional Tips


Use Fresh Salmon: For the best flavor, choose high-quality, fresh salmon fillets. Frozen salmon can also work but may lack some freshness.
Don’t Overcook the Salmon: Keep an eye on the salmon while cooking. Overcooking can make it dry, so aim for a tender, flaky texture.
Customize the Creaminess: If you prefer a lighter dish, you can substitute half of the heavy cream with low-fat milk or chicken broth.
Add More Vegetables: For added nutrition, consider including vegetables like asparagus or bell peppers. They not only enhance flavor but also add color to the dish.
Experiment with Herbs: Fresh herbs like dill or basil can elevate the flavor profile. Add them to the sauce or as a garnish for an aromatic touch.

Recipe Variation


Feel free to get creative with Creamy Salmon Pasta! Here are a few variations to consider:
1. Lemon Garlic Shrimp: Swap the salmon for shrimp for a seafood twist. Sauté shrimp until pink and tender, then follow the same steps.
2. Pesto Cream Sauce: Add a few tablespoons of pesto to the creamy sauce for an herbaceous flavor that complements the salmon beautifully.
3. Whole Wheat Pasta: Use whole wheat pasta for a healthier option. It adds a nutty flavor and increases the fiber content.
4. Spicy Kick: Incorporate red pepper flakes into the sauce for a spicy version. This adds a nice heat that pairs well with the creaminess.
5. Vegetarian Option: Replace salmon with sautéed mushrooms or grilled zucchini for a vegetarian take on this creamy pasta dish.

Freezing and Storage


Storage: Le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 days. Reheat gently on the stovetop or in the microwave.
Freezing: Creamy Salmon Pasta can be frozen, but the texture of the sauce may change. Store in a freezer-safe container for up to 2 months. To reheat, thaw in the refrigerator overnight and reheat on low heat, adding a splash of milk to restore creaminess.

Frequently Asked Questions



Can I use canned salmon instead of fresh?


Yes, canned salmon can be used in a pinch. Drain it well and flake it into the pasta at the end of cooking.

What type of pasta works best?


Fettuccine and spaghetti are popular choices, but you can use any pasta shape you prefer, such as penne or linguine.

Can I make this recipe ahead of time?


While the dish is best fresh, you can prepare the sauce and cook the pasta ahead of time. Combine just before serving to maintain the creaminess.

What can I serve with Creamy Salmon Pasta?


This dish pairs well with a light green salad, roasted vegetables, or garlic bread for a complete meal.

Is there a gluten-free option?


Absolutely! You can use gluten-free pasta to make this dish suitable for those with gluten sensitivities.
